Experience this gem of nature!  "The Old Canoe" is located in Cumberland Bay, New Brunswick, Canada (a small community centrally located between the major cities of Fredericton, Moncton, and Saint John). This shore-front property is located along the Cumberland Bay Stream, which flows through marsh wetlands and empties into Grand Lake (the largest fresh water lake in New Brunswick).  Don’t forget your camera!  There's lots to see in nature! Mariners Point RV Campground, located in Upper Queensbury, New Brunswick, offers a serene retreat nestled on the banks of Mactaquac Lake, part of the scenic Saint John River. Situated directly across from the town of Nackawic and the famous “World’s Largest Axe,” the campground boasts stunning views and unforgettable sunsets. A unique feature of the property is its private dock, providing easy access to the water for boating and fishing enthusiasts. Additionally, the campground offers nearby ATV trails for outdoor adventure seekers. Unplug at Branigan Farm, a 75-acre working creative homestead with a dirt road running through it. It sits in New Brunswick’s St. John River Valley, near Florenceville-Bristol — the “French Fry Capital of the World." It’s a quietly creative corner of New Brunswick: visit the Andrew and Laura McCain Art Gallery, walk or bike the NB Trail along the river, paddle the Saint John, wander Potato World and the restored Shogomoc railway station, or walk a covered bridge and a farm market. After dark, the skies out here are wonderfully clear for stargazing.
